Frequently Asked Questions about Carmenita

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Carmenita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Carmenita ranges from $1,600 to $2,959 with an average monthly rent of $2,162.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Carmenita c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Carmenita range from $2,241 to $3,695.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,823.

How expensive are Carmenita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 55 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Carmenita on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$2,950 to $3,750 - averaging $3,431 for the location.
